1. 239 Relay Features

The GE Multilin 239 relay is designed to fully protect three phase AC motors against

conditions which can cause damage. In addition to motor protection, the relay has

features that can protect associated mechanical equipment, give an alarm before

damage results from a process malfunction, diagnose problems after a fault and allow

verification of correct relay operation during routine maintenance. Using the ModBus serial

communications interface, motor starters throughout a plant can be connected to a

central control/monitoring system for continuous monitoring and fast fault diagnosis of a

complete process.

One relay is required per motor. Since phase current is monitored through current

transformers, motors of any line voltage can be protected. The relay is used as a pilot

device to cause a contactor or breaker to open under fault conditions; that is, it does not

carry the primary motor current. When the over temperature option is ordered, up to 3

RTDs can be monitored. These can all be in the stator or 1 in the stator and 2 in the

bearings. Installing a 239 in a motor starter for protection and monitoring of motors will

minimize downtime due to process problems.

2 Typical Applications

Versatile features and simple programming controls make the 239 an ideal choice for

motor and equipment protection in a wide range of applications. In addition to basic

electrical protection for motors, the 239 can protect against common faults due to process

problems, such as:

1. Mechanical protection of pumps using the undercurrent feature to detect loss of

suction or a closed discharge valve.

2. Mechanical protection of fans against loss of air flow in mines or flow in steam

generating boilers using the undercurrent feature.

3. Electrical protection of compressor motors from excessive run up time caused by an

open outlet using the start timer.

4. Mechanical protection of gears, pumps, fans, saw mill cutters, and compressors

against mechanical jam using the mechanical jam trip feature.

5. Safety to personnel from shock hazard using the ground fault feature to detect

winding shorts from moisture.

6. Protection of motors and equipment from operator abuse using the thermal memory

lockout.

Cost savings are provided using versatile features such as:

1. Diagnostic information after a trip to identify problems and bring the process back on

line quickly.

2. Fault indication of ground fault without shutdown to warn that corrective

maintenance is required.

3. Simplified spare parts stocking and initial specification design using one universal

model for many motor sizes, applications and settings.

4. Serial communication using the popular Modbus protocol to remotely monitor all

values, program setpoints, issue commands and diagnose faults to minimize process

disruptions.

5. Output of motor current suitable for programmable controller interface (4 to 20 mA).

MODIFICATIONS

• MOD 500: Portable test/carrying case

• MOD 501: 20 to 60 V DC / 20 to 48 V AC control power

• MOD 504: Removable terminal blocks

• MOD 505: Enhanced start protection

• MOD 506: Custom programmable overload curve

• MOD 509: Directional ground sensing with 120 V AC polarizing voltage

• MOD 512: 1 AMP Ground CT input

• MOD 513: Class 1 Division 2 operation

• MOD 517: Australian Mines approval

ACCESSORIES

• 239PC Windows software (supplied free)

• Phase and ground CTs

• RS232 to RS485 converter (required to connect a computer to the 239 relay(s) to run

239PC)

• RS485 Terminating Network

• 2.25” collar for limited depth mounting (1009-0068)

• Large size (8.5 x 11”) instruction manual (free upon request)

CONTROL POWER

• 90 to 300 V DC / 70 to 265 V AC standard

• 20 to 60 V DC / 20 to 48 V AC (MOD 501

1. MODEL NO: The model number shows the configuration of the relay. The model

number for a basic unit is 239. RTD and AN will appear in the model number only if the

RTD option or Analog Output option is installed. H will appear in the model number if

conformal coating is required.

2. SUPPLY VOLTAGE: Indicates the 239 power supply input configuration. The 239 shown

above can accept any AC 50/60Hz voltage from 70 to 265 V AC or DC voltage from 90

to 300 V DC.

3. TAG#: This is an optional identification number specified by the customer.

4. MOD#s: These are used if unique features have been installed for special customer

orders. These numbers should be available when contacting GE Multilin for technical

support. Up to five MOD#s can be installed into the 239.

5. SERIAL NO: Indicates the serial number for the 239 in numeric and barcode format.
